Lines Matching full:bind
156 * Make sure that different users can't bind to the same port from different
184 error = bind(s[0], (struct sockaddr *)&ss, sslen); in multibind_different_user()
185 ATF_REQUIRE_MSG(error == 0, "bind failed: %s", strerror(errno)); in multibind_different_user()
191 * Create a second socket in a different FIB, and bind it to the same in multibind_different_user()
196 error = bind(s[1], (struct sockaddr *)&ss, sslen); in multibind_different_user()
197 ATF_REQUIRE_MSG(error == 0, "bind failed: %s", strerror(errno)); in multibind_different_user()
206 /* Repeat the bind as a different user. */ in multibind_different_user()
208 error = bind(s[1], (struct sockaddr *)&ss, sslen); in multibind_different_user()
241 error = bind(ls1, (struct sockaddr *)&ss, sslen); in per_fib_listening_socket()
242 ATF_REQUIRE_MSG(error == 0, "bind failed: %s", strerror(errno)); in per_fib_listening_socket()
277 error = bind(ls2, (struct sockaddr *)&ss, sslen); in per_fib_listening_socket()
278 ATF_REQUIRE_MSG(error == 0, "bind failed: %s", strerror(errno)); in per_fib_listening_socket()
357 error = bind(ss1, (struct sockaddr *)&ss, sslen); in per_fib_dgram_socket()
358 ATF_REQUIRE_MSG(error == 0, "bind failed: %s", strerror(errno)); in per_fib_dgram_socket()
384 error = bind(ss2, (struct sockaddr *)&ss, sslen); in per_fib_dgram_socket()
385 ATF_REQUIRE_MSG(error == 0, "bind failed: %s", strerror(errno)); in per_fib_dgram_socket()
473 error = bind(s[0], (struct sockaddr *)&sin, sizeof(sin)); in per_fib_raw_socket()
479 error = bind(s[0], (struct sockaddr *)&sin6, sizeof(sin6)); in per_fib_raw_socket()
481 ATF_REQUIRE_MSG(error == 0, "bind failed: %s", strerror(errno)); in per_fib_raw_socket()
550 error = bind(s[0], (struct sockaddr *)&ss, sslen); in multibind_lbgroup_stream()
551 ATF_REQUIRE_MSG(error == 0, "bind failed: %s", strerror(errno)); in multibind_lbgroup_stream()
557 error = bind(s[1], (struct sockaddr *)&ss, sslen); in multibind_lbgroup_stream()
558 ATF_REQUIRE_MSG(error == 0, "bind failed: %s", strerror(errno)); in multibind_lbgroup_stream()
562 error = bind(s[2], (struct sockaddr *)&ss, sslen); in multibind_lbgroup_stream()
563 ATF_REQUIRE_MSG(error == 0, "bind failed: %s", strerror(errno)); in multibind_lbgroup_stream()
643 error = bind(s[0], (struct sockaddr *)&ss, sslen); in multibind_lbgroup_dgram()
644 ATF_REQUIRE_MSG(error == 0, "bind failed: %s", strerror(errno)); in multibind_lbgroup_dgram()
648 error = bind(s[1], (struct sockaddr *)&ss, sslen); in multibind_lbgroup_dgram()
649 ATF_REQUIRE_MSG(error == 0, "bind failed: %s", strerror(errno)); in multibind_lbgroup_dgram()
650 error = bind(s[2], (struct sockaddr *)&ss, sslen); in multibind_lbgroup_dgram()
651 ATF_REQUIRE_MSG(error == 0, "bind failed: %s", strerror(errno)); in multibind_lbgroup_dgram()
730 error = bind(s, (struct sockaddr *)&ss, sslen); in no_setfib_after_bind()
731 ATF_REQUIRE_MSG(error == 0, "bind failed: %s", strerror(errno)); in no_setfib_after_bind()